Otabe Michimaro, born Toki Michimaro ((釈通麿) in Yanaga, Sanmon, Fukuoka, Japan was a Japanese actor and chief priest. He was also known as Otabe Doma (小田部道磨).

The son of a temple family in Yanagawa Town, he was drafted into the Pacific War at the age of 18. After returning, he attended the Department of Public Administration at Takushoku University Vocational School (拓殖大学専門部司政科), graduating in 1948. Motivated by concern for war orphans who had been sent to juvenile detention centers for theft, he worked as an instructor at Naniwa Juvenile Training School (浪速少年院) in Osaka and Fukuoka Juvenile Training School (福岡少年院) in Fukuoka.

In 1955, feeling limited in his work, he visited Toei Kyoto Studio (東映京都撮影所), where his appearance led to an offer to become an actor. He subsequently joined the studio.

Otabe later married into Seishin Temple (誠心寺) in Kita, Kyoto, becoming its chief priest while continuing his acting career. His Buddhist name was Tsuzen (通山).

He died of aplastic anemia on August 29, 2004, at a hospital in Sakyo, Kyoto, at the age of 77.
